About Iann Lundegård
Iann Lundegård is a scholar working on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law, Human Factors and Ergonomics and Education, having authored 30 papers that have together received 506 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Education and Critical Thinking Development (12 papers), Environmental Education and Sustainability (12 papers) and Science Education and Pedagogy (11 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law (258 citations), Education (374 citations) and Human Factors and Ergonomics (23 citations). Iann Lundegård has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den and Poland. Frequent co-authors include Per‐Olof Wickman, Karim Hamza, Andrzej Wójcik, Linda Schenk, Lena Persson, Claes Malmberg, Margareta Enghag, Carl‐Johan Rundgren, Gert Biesta and Jeppe Læssøe.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Risk Analysis and Science Education.
